chore: fix cn with tw-merge (#3789)

* chore: fix cn

* chore: fix scale
This commit is contained in:
Adithya Krishna
2026-03-27 02:00:21 +05:30
committed by GitHub
parent 8a481b612d
commit bf60670c0b
2 changed files with 10 additions and 2 deletions

View File

@@ -3,7 +3,7 @@ import { cva, type VariantProps } from 'class-variance-authority'
import { cn } from '@/lib/core/utils/cn'
const buttonVariants = cva(
'inline-flex items-center justify-center font-medium transition-colors active:scale-[0.97] disabled:pointer-events-none disabled:opacity-70 outline-none focus:outline-none focus-visible:outline-none rounded-[5px]',
'inline-flex items-center justify-center font-medium transition-colors active:scale-[0.98] disabled:pointer-events-none disabled:opacity-70 outline-none focus:outline-none focus-visible:outline-none rounded-[5px]',
{
variants: {
variant: {

View File

@@ -1,5 +1,13 @@
import { type ClassValue, clsx } from 'clsx'
import { twMerge } from 'tailwind-merge'
import { extendTailwindMerge } from 'tailwind-merge'
const twMerge = extendTailwindMerge({
extend: {
classGroups: {
'font-size': [{ text: ['micro', 'caption', 'small', 'md'] }],
},
},
})
/**
* Combines class names using clsx and tailwind-merge